Annual National Unit Heads Meeting of VMY Nigeria

An overview of the Annual National Unit heads meeting of VMY Ngeria held at the Vincentian community Abiakpo Ntak Inyang Ikot Ekpene Akwa Ibom State from January 25 to 27, 2019

After prayerfully and peacefully discussing matters affecting the VMY here in Nigeria, for the general growth of the Association and fostering good relationships with the other Arms of the Church most especially the Vincentian Family here in Nigeria, we the Executive Council together with the National Priest/Sister Advisor have brought forth this overview for proper documentation and dissemination of vital information about the current status of the Association.

  1. The meeting of the Council began on Friday, January 25 and ended on Sunday, January 27 with an opening prayer led by our National Priest Advisor Rev. Fr. Denis Ugwu, CM and spiritual reflection from our National Sister Advisor Rev. Sr. Scholastica Achicumbur, DC while the meeting was presided over by the National President Mr Collins Chinweuba Ikpa.
  2. The 2019 National Encounter of VMY Nigeria was chosen by the Council and will be hosted by Enugu Diocese with tentative dates of Wednesday, August 14 to Sunday, August 18, 2019. The theme of the program shall be VINCENTIAN YOUTHS AS AGENTS OF SYSTEMIC CHANGE. The registration fee shall be the sum of One Thousand Naira only (#1000) per individual, the hosting diocese of Enugu will provide food, accommodations and other local logistics for the Encounter. The National Executive Council will ration the registration fee with a ratio of 50:50 that is; National takes half while the hosting diocese takes half. The program will feature activities such as: Mass by the Bishop, Penitential Rites, Lectures, VMY National Anthem Competition, Quiz Competition, Skill Acquisition, Excursion, Open Debate on National Politics, Contest of Master/Miss VMY Nigeria, sports and a whole lot more. There will be a Consecration at the Mass with the Bishop and therefore encourage all units to make preparations for this. A National Organizing Committee NOC was instituted and includes: Ifunanya Ejim (Chairperson and President of the hosting Diocese) Mary-Stephane Odoh, Cecilia Okon, Esther Paul, Beauty Nnanna, Chioma, Nwaigwa Stephen, Paschal Ugonnaya and Victor Umoren.
  3. The Vincentian Family Nigeria shall be having her Annual General Meeting from Thursday, March 21 to Sunday, March 24 at Divine Love Retreat and Conference Center (DRACC) New Lugbe Abuja Nigeria with Theme: Systemic Approach towards our services to the Poor today in Nigeria. VMY Nigeria was given 5 slots at the rate Ten Thousand Naira only per individual (#10,000) The VMY Nigeria owes the Vincentian Family a total debt of Thirty Thousand Naira Only (#30,000).
  4. The new Annual dues of VMY Nigeria are now Two Thousand Naira only (2000) and this is to be paid by all Units, and not the diocese.
  5. In the year 2020, the National Council will call for another NATIONAL ASSEMBLY to review our National Manual and make some other adjustments in the methodology of the Association.
  6. There will a National Anthem Competition amongst the units in order to pick a good National Anthem which best defines us as VMY Nigeria. The National Executive Council shall compose the lyrics while the units will add different tunes to it. This competition will take place at the National Encounter.
  7. Our National Project of Liquid Soap Production shall be reactivated, it will be managed by the National Secretary Mr Andrew Effiong and other team of employed staff. The project of our National Secretariat will soon come to completion. The Project of Scarf Production shall henceforth be managed by Ilah Unit of Issele Uku Diocese of Delta State.
  8. The National Priest Advisor encouraged us to make plans of establishing VMY in other Parishes and Institutions around us. We should make plans to pay a courtesy visit to our Diocesan Bishops to familiarize ourselves with them.
  9. The National President proposed a courtesy Visit to the Chairman Bishop of the Youths in other to get full recognition in Nigeria and also attend the meetings of the Catholic Bishops Conference of Nigeria CBCN.
